Man Lines Vs Internal Frames - Which Gives Much More Security?
Man lines are essential for non-freestanding camping tents, providing extra stability and assistance beyond the ability of tent posts and routine stakes. They connect to designated loopholes or add-on points on the outdoor tents or rain fly, and are tensioned to pull out drooping fabric, raising interior space and making the shelter extra comfortable for campers.


Stability
Man lines improve a camping tent's architectural integrity, giving additional assistance beyond that of the outdoor tents posts and risks. This is particularly crucial when outdoor camping in windy atmospheres. By advertising correct ventilation, guy lines additionally aid to avoid condensation within a camping tent. Particularly, when connected to the rain fly, they maintain vital area between the walls of the camping tent, which promotes air circulation and decreases the accumulation of dampness on indoor surfaces. To affix an individual line, simply tie one end to the assigned loophole or add-on factor on the rainfall fly or camping tent body, and then safeguard the other end to your recommended anchor point such as a rock, tree, or camping tent risk.

Adaptability
Unlike freestanding tents, which can stand separately with their posts, non-freestanding outdoors tents must be laid or guyed out to keep security and architectural assistance. This layout reduces the weight of a shelter, and likewise enables better surface flexibility.

Often, a tent's ridgeline and wall surfaces are made with loops or accessory points for attaching to man lines. The lines can then be tensioned to draw sagging or drooping fabric back right into shape and produce a more powerful, much more resilient framework.

Additionally, guy lines are important for promoting proper ventilation inside the camping tent. By separating the rain fly from the mesh outdoor tents body, they permit air to distribute easily throughout the sanctuary, reducing humidity and condensation on interior surface areas. This inevitably adds to an extra comfy and satisfying outdoor camping experience. For a more effective setup, think about buying a collection of man line insurance adjusters, which allow you to conveniently enhance or decrease tension as required.
